【android简单小游戏开发】在移动应用开发中,Android平台因其开放性和广泛的用户基础,成为许多开发者首选的开发环境。而小游戏作为入门级项目,不仅能够帮助开发者熟悉Android开发流程,还能提升编程能力和逻辑思维。本文将对“Android简单小游戏开发”进行总结,并以表格形式展示关键内容。
一、开发概述
Android简单小游戏通常指功能较为基础、界面简洁、玩法单一的小型游戏。这类游戏适合初学者练习UI设计、事件处理、动画效果以及基本的游戏逻辑编写。常见的类型包括:猜数字、打砖块、贪吃蛇、跳一跳等。
开发过程中,开发者需要掌握以下核心技能:
- Java/Kotlin语言基础
- Android Studio使用
- 布局文件(XML)设计
- Activity与Fragment管理
- 事件监听机制
- 游戏循环与动画实现
- 资源管理(图片、声音等)
二、开发步骤总结
步骤 | 内容说明 |
1 | 确定游戏类型和玩法逻辑 |
2 | 设计游戏界面布局(XML文件) |
3 | 编写游戏主逻辑(Java/Kotlin代码) |
4 | 添加交互事件(点击、滑动等) |
5 | 实现游戏动画或刷新机制(如SurfaceView或Canvas) |
6 | 测试游戏功能并修复BUG |
7 | 优化性能与用户体验 |
8 | 打包发布(APK生成) |
三、常用工具与技术
工具/技术 | 用途 |
Android Studio | 开发环境 |
Java/Kotlin | 编程语言 |
XML | 界面布局设计 |
Canvas | 图形绘制 |
SurfaceView | 游戏画面渲染 |
Handler / Timer | 动画控制 |
SharedPreferences | 数据存储(如分数记录) |
四、开发建议
- 从简单开始:选择一个容易理解的游戏模型,逐步增加复杂度。
- 注重代码结构:合理划分类和方法,便于后期维护。
- 多测试:在不同设备上测试兼容性与性能。
- 参考开源项目:学习他人代码,提升自身水平。
- 保持更新:关注Android官方文档与社区动态。
五、总结
Android简单小游戏开发是学习Android开发的重要实践方式。通过实际项目,开发者可以掌握基础开发技能,并逐步积累经验。虽然开发过程可能遇到各种问题,但只要坚持学习与调试,就能逐步提升自己的开发能力。
项目 | 内容 |
目标 | 掌握Android基础开发技能 |
方法 | 实践+学习+调试 |
技术 | Java/Kotlin + Android SDK |
工具 | Android Studio + XML + Canvas |
建议 | 从小项目入手,持续学习与优化 |
通过以上总结与表格形式的呈现,希望对想要进入Android游戏开发领域的开发者有所帮助。